ICOS ATC NRT CH4 growing time series from Trainou (100.0 m)

Automatically-produced, daily-growing (by data object deprecation) data on molar fraction of atmospheric CH4. The data starts from the last respective L2 release.

Ramonet, M., Lopez, M., Delmotte, M. (2025). ICOS ATC NRT CH4 growing time series from Trainou (100.0 m), 2025-04-01–2025-10-29, ICOS RI, https://hdl.handle.net/11676/LgmCjFMZzo0N9nFQ_W6O0iQf
